package com.jogamp.common.os;

import java.security.AccessController;
import java.security.PrivilegedAction;
import java.util.concurrent.TimeUnit;

import com.jogamp.common.jvm.JNILibLoaderBase;
import com.jogamp.common.net.Uri;
import com.jogamp.common.util.JarUtil;
import com.jogamp.common.util.PropertyAccess;
import com.jogamp.common.util.ReflectionUtil;
import com.jogamp.common.util.VersionNumber;
import com.jogamp.common.util.cache.TempJarCache;

import jogamp.common.jvm.JVMUtil;
import jogamp.common.os.MachineDataInfoRuntime;
import jogamp.common.os.PlatformPropsImpl;

/**
 * Utility class for querying platform specific properties.
 * 

* Some field declarations and it's static initialization has been delegated * to it's super class {@link PlatformPropsImpl} to solve * static initialization interdependencies w/ the GlueGen native library loading * and it's derived information {@link #getMachineDataInfo()}, {@link #is32Bit()}, ..
* This mechanism is preferred in this case to avoid synchronization and locking * and allow better performance accessing the mentioned fields/methods. *

*/ public class Platform extends PlatformPropsImpl { public enum OSType { LINUX, FREEBSD, ANDROID, MACOS, SUNOS, HPUX, WINDOWS, OPENKODE; } public enum CPUFamily { /** AMD/Intel */ X86, /** ARM */ ARM, /** Power PC */ PPC, /** SPARC */ SPARC, /** Mips */ MIPS, /** PA RISC */ PA_RISC, /** Itanium */ IA64, /** Hitachi SuperH */ SuperH; } public enum CPUType { /** ARM 32bit default, usually little endian */ ARM( CPUFamily.ARM, true), /** ARM7EJ, ARM9E, ARM10E, XScale, usually little endian */ ARMv5( CPUFamily.ARM, true), /** ARM11, usually little endian */ ARMv6( CPUFamily.ARM, true), /** ARM Cortex, usually little endian */ ARMv7( CPUFamily.ARM, true), // 4 /** X86 32bit, little endian */ X86_32( CPUFamily.X86, true), /** PPC 32bit default, usually big endian */ PPC( CPUFamily.PPC, true), /** MIPS 32bit, big endian (mips) or little endian (mipsel) */ MIPS_32( CPUFamily.MIPS, true), /** Hitachi SuperH 32bit default, ??? endian */ SuperH( CPUFamily.SuperH, true), /** SPARC 32bit, big endian */ SPARC_32( CPUFamily.SPARC, true), // 9 /** ARM64 default (64bit), usually little endian */ ARM64( CPUFamily.ARM, false), /** ARM AArch64 (64bit), usually little endian */ ARMv8_A( CPUFamily.ARM, false), /** X86 64bit, little endian */ X86_64( CPUFamily.X86, false), /** PPC 64bit default, usually big endian */ PPC64( CPUFamily.PPC, false), /** MIPS 64bit, big endian (mips64) or little endian (mipsel64) ? */ MIPS_64( CPUFamily.MIPS, false), /** Itanium 64bit default, little endian */ IA64( CPUFamily.IA64, false), /** SPARC 64bit, big endian */ SPARCV9_64(CPUFamily.SPARC, false), /** PA_RISC2_0 64bit, ??? endian */ PA_RISC2_0(CPUFamily.PA_RISC, false); // 17 public final CPUFamily family; public final boolean is32Bit; CPUType(final CPUFamily type, final boolean is32Bit){ this.family = type; this.is32Bit = is32Bit; } /** * Returns {@code true} if the given {@link CPUType} is compatible * w/ this one, i.e. at least {@link #family} and {@link #is32Bit} is equal. */ public final boolean isCompatible(final CPUType other) { if( null == other ) { return false; } else if( other == this ) { return true; } else { return this.family == other.family && this.is32Bit == other.is32Bit; } } public static final CPUType query(final String cpuABILower) { if( null == cpuABILower ) { throw new IllegalArgumentException("Null cpuABILower arg"); } if( cpuABILower.equals("x86") || cpuABILower.equals("i386") || cpuABILower.equals("i486") || cpuABILower.equals("i586") || cpuABILower.equals("i686") ) { return X86_32; } else if( cpuABILower.equals("x86_64") || cpuABILower.equals("amd64") ) { return X86_64; } else if( cpuABILower.equals("ia64") ) { return IA64; } else if( cpuABILower.equals("aarch64") ) { return ARM64;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("arm") ) { if( cpuABILower.equals("armv8-a") || cpuABILower.equals("arm-v8-a") || cpuABILower.equals("arm-8-a") || cpuABILower.equals("arm64-v8a") ) { return ARMv8_A;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("arm64") ) { return ARM64;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("armv7") || cpuABILower.startsWith("arm-v7") || cpuABILower.startsWith("arm-7") || cpuABILower.startsWith("armeabi-v7") ) { return ARMv7;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("armv5") || cpuABILower.startsWith("arm-v5") || cpuABILower.startsWith("arm-5") ) { return ARMv5;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("armv6") || cpuABILower.startsWith("arm-v6") || cpuABILower.startsWith("arm-6") ) { return ARMv6; } else { return ARM; } } else if( cpuABILower.equals("sparcv9") ) { return SPARCV9_64; } else if( cpuABILower.equals("sparc") ) { return SPARC_32; } else if( cpuABILower.equals("pa_risc2.0") ) { return PA_RISC2_0;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("ppc64") ) { return PPC64;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("ppc") ) { return PPC;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("mips64") ) { return MIPS_64;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("mips") ) { return MIPS_32; } else if( cpuABILower.startsWith("superh") ) { return SuperH; } else { throw new RuntimeException("Please port CPUType detection to your platform (CPU_ABI string '" + cpuABILower + "')"); } } } public enum ABIType { GENERIC_ABI ( 0x00 ), /** ARM GNU-EABI ARMEL -mfloat-abi=softfp */ EABI_GNU_ARMEL ( 0x01 ), /** ARM GNU-EABI ARMHF -mfloat-abi=hard */ EABI_GNU_ARMHF ( 0x02 ), /** ARM EABI AARCH64 (64bit) */ EABI_AARCH64 ( 0x03 ); public final int id; ABIType(final int id){ this.id = id; } /** * Returns {@code true} if the given {@link ABIType} is compatible * w/ this one, i.e. they are equal. */ public final boolean isCompatible(final ABIType other) { if( null == other ) { return false; } else { return other == this; } } public static final ABIType query(final CPUType cpuType, final String cpuABILower) { if( null == cpuType ) { throw new IllegalArgumentException("Null cpuType"); } else if( null == cpuABILower ) { throw new IllegalArgumentException("Null cpuABILower"); } else if( CPUFamily.ARM == cpuType.family ) { if( !cpuType.is32Bit ) { return EABI_AARCH64; } else if( cpuABILower.equals("armeabi-v7a-hard") ) { return EABI_GNU_ARMHF; } else { return EABI_GNU_ARMEL; } } else { return GENERIC_ABI; } } } private static final String useTempJarCachePropName = "jogamp.gluegen.UseTempJarCache"; /** fixed basename of JAR file and native library */ private static final String libBaseName = "gluegen-rt"; // // static initialization order: // /** * System property: 'jogamp.gluegen.UseTempJarCache', * defaults to true if {@link #OS_TYPE} is not {@link OSType#ANDROID}. */ public static final boolean USE_TEMP_JAR_CACHE; // // post loading native lib: // private static final MachineDataInfo machineDescription; /** true if AWT is available and not in headless mode, otherwise false. */ public static final boolean AWT_AVAILABLE; private static final boolean isRunningFromJarURL; static { final boolean[] _isRunningFromJarURL = new boolean[] { false }; final boolean[] _USE_TEMP_JAR_CACHE = new boolean[] { false }; final boolean[] _AWT_AVAILABLE = new boolean[] { false }; AccessController.doPrivileged(new PrivilegedAction() { @Override public Object run() { PlatformPropsImpl.initSingleton(); // documenting the order of static initialization final ClassLoader cl = Platform.class.getClassLoader(); final Uri platformClassJarURI; { Uri _platformClassJarURI = null; try { _platformClassJarURI = JarUtil.getJarUri(Platform.class.getName(), cl); } catch (final Exception e) { } platformClassJarURI = _platformClassJarURI; } _isRunningFromJarURL[0] = null != platformClassJarURI; _USE_TEMP_JAR_CACHE[0] = ( OS_TYPE != OSType.ANDROID ) && ( null != platformClassJarURI ) && PropertyAccess.getBooleanProperty(useTempJarCachePropName, true, true); // load GluegenRT native library if(_USE_TEMP_JAR_CACHE[0] && TempJarCache.initSingleton()) { try { JNILibLoaderBase.addNativeJarLibs(new Class[] { jogamp.common.Debug.class }, null); } catch (final Exception e0) { // IllegalArgumentException, IOException System.err.println("Caught "+e0.getClass().getSimpleName()+": "+e0.getMessage()+", while JNILibLoaderBase.addNativeJarLibs(..)"); } } DynamicLibraryBundle.GlueJNILibLoader.loadLibrary(libBaseName, false, cl); // JVM bug workaround JVMUtil.initSingleton(); // requires gluegen-rt, one-time init. // AWT Headless determination if( !PropertyAccess.getBooleanProperty("java.awt.headless", true) && ReflectionUtil.isClassAvailable(ReflectionUtil.AWTNames.ComponentClass, cl) && ReflectionUtil.isClassAvailable(ReflectionUtil.AWTNames.GraphicsEnvironmentClass, cl) ) { try { _AWT_AVAILABLE[0] = false == ((Boolean)ReflectionUtil.callStaticMethod(ReflectionUtil.AWTNames.GraphicsEnvironmentClass, ReflectionUtil.AWTNames.isHeadlessMethod, null, null, cl)).booleanValue(); } catch (final Throwable t) { } } return null; } } ); isRunningFromJarURL = _isRunningFromJarURL[0]; USE_TEMP_JAR_CACHE = _USE_TEMP_JAR_CACHE[0]; AWT_AVAILABLE = _AWT_AVAILABLE[0]; // // Validate and setup MachineDataInfo.StaticConfig // MachineDataInfoRuntime.initialize(); machineDescription = MachineDataInfoRuntime.getRuntime(); } private Platform() {} /** * @return true if we're running from a Jar URL, otherwise false */ public static final boolean isRunningFromJarURL() { return isRunningFromJarURL; } /** * kick off static initialization of platform property information and native gluegen-rt lib loading */ public static void initSingleton() { } /** * Returns true if this machine is little endian, otherwise false. */ public static boolean isLittleEndian() { return LITTLE_ENDIAN;
